DE Victoria Mews
Development Details
DELAWAREVictoria Mews
13D O’Daniel Avenue, Newark, DE 19711
103 Units
General Occupancy
Placed in Service: 2007
Victoria Mews was an acquisition/rehabilitation of a 103-unit affordable community for general occupancy located in Newark, Delaware. Acquired and rehabilitated in 2006 and 2007, Victoria Mews Apartments received the largest tax credit award in Delaware’s history. Victoria Mews was a complex transaction involving multiple sources of funding such as DSHA HDF, DSHA HOME, conventional debt from Delaware Community Investment Corporation (DCIC), New Castle County HOME, City of Wilmington CDBG and HOME funds. The project was fully occupied at the time of acquisition. Testament to the development capabilities of DVDC is the fact that for the first time in the history of the state of Delaware, all three levels of government (i.e. local, county and State) provided financing on a project.
Source of Funds:
- LIHTC Equity
- Delaware State Housing Authority (DSHA) Housing Development Fund Loan
- DSHA HOME Loan
- New Castle County HOME Loan
- City of Newark Community Development Block Grant (CDBG) Funds
- Conventional First Mortgage
- Conventional Construction Loan
